Description
This appeal challenges an August 8, 1972, district court order dismissing a complaint under the Civil Rights Acts (42 U.S.C. ?? 1981 and 1983, and 28 U.S.C. ? 1343(3)), which also asserts pendent jurisdiction of a state law claim against a fellow prisoner (Everette), alleging that while plaintiff was a state prisoner at the Huntingdon Correctional Institute, "on or about March 24, 1970 at approximately 11:45 a.m., Defendant . . . Everette physically attacked without provocation Plaintiff . . . in the kitchen at [such] Institute" (par. 11). Plaintiff was assaulted by Everette allegedly "solely because defendants Hess [dietician and kitchen guard], Smith [head steward and kitchen guard] and Brindle [correctional officer] had stopped him from defending himself and due to his reliance on the fact [that such] Defendants . . . who had custody of [Everette] would perform their duty in disarming and restraining [Everette] and in protecting [plaintiff]." Paragraph 12 of the complaint alleges that plaintiff "suffered great pain and suffering and the permanent loss of sight of his right eye."
